Q: Is 2,267,046 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 2,267,046 is a composite number.

Why is 2,267,046 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 2,267,046 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 9 18 29 43 58 86 87 101 129 174 202 258 261 303 387 522 606 774 909 1,247 1,818 2,494 2,929 3,741 4,343 5,858 7,482 8,686 8,787 11,223 13,029 17,574 22,446 26,058 26,361 39,087 52,722 78,174 125,947 251,894 377,841 755,682 1,133,523 and 2,267,046, with no remainder.

Since 2,267,046 cannot be divided by just 1 and 2,267,046, it is a composite number.
